California·Code HSC Health and Safety Code - HSC·Div. 26. DIVISION 26. AIR RESOURCES·Part 6. PART 6. AIR TOXICS “HOT SPOTS” INFORMATION AND ASSESSMENT·Ch. 6. CHAPTER 6. Facility Toxic Air Contaminant Risk Reduction Audit and Plan
A facility operator subject to this chapter shall conduct an airborne toxic risk reduction audit and develop a plan which shall include at a minimum all of the following:
(a)The name and location of the facility.
(b)The SIC code for the facility.
(c)The chemical name and the generic classification of the chemical.
(d)An evaluation of the ATRRM’s available to the operator.
(e)The specification of, and rationale for, the ATRRMs that will be
implemented by the operator. The audit and plan shall document the rationale for rejecting ATRRMs that are identified as infeasible or too costly.
